Pandan leaves, widely celebrated for their aromatic qualities in culinary contexts, have also carved a niche in traditional medicine across Southeast Asia.

They are not just a kitchen staple but are increasingly regarded for their therapeutic properties.

Historically, pandan has been utilized to alleviate headaches and freshen the air.

Its shift from merely an ingredient to a potential health aid highlights its growing significance in wellness circles.

1. A Nutritional Powerhouse: Vitamins, Antioxidants, and the Potential Health Benefits of Pandan

Pandan leaves, scientifically known as Pandanus amaryllifolius, are celebrated for their remarkable nutritional profile.

These leaves are not only low in calories but are also rich in essential nutrients such as vitamins A and C, which are crucial for maintaining immune health and enhancing skin vitality.

Additionally, the benefits of pandan leaves include a high content of antioxidants that help combat oxidative stress and may lower the risk of developing chronic diseases.

The pandan extract is rich in bioactive compounds that contribute significantly to health maintenance and disease prevention.

Including pandan in your daily diet can be a simple yet effective way to boost your overall health and well-being.

These leaves also provide dietary fiber, which aids in digestion and promotes a feeling of fullness.

The versatility and nutritional benefits of pandan leaves make them a valuable addition to a healthy lifestyle.

3. Soothing Discomfort: The Potential Anti-Inflammatory Effects of Pandan

Pandan leaves have been traditionally valued for their potential anti-inflammatory effects, which can be crucial in managing conditions like arthritis and other inflammatory ailments.

These leaves contain active compounds such as glycosides and essential oils, which play a significant role in pain relief by inhibiting the production of inflammation-causing chemicals in the body.

This reduction in inflammation can alleviate symptoms such as joint pain and swelling, providing a natural alternative to synthetic medications.

Applied topically, pandan extract can be especially effective in targeting localized areas of discomfort and inflammation.

Research underscores pandan’s benefits for those seeking natural remedies for chronic inflammation, highlighting its potential to improve quality of life without the side effects associated with many conventional drugs.

4. Gut Feeling Good: Can Pandan Aid in Digestion?

Pandan leaves are traditionally used to improve digestive health, possibly aiding in more efficient digestion and reducing bloating.

The leaves are known to have mild laxative properties, which can help maintain regular bowel movements.

Pandan’s soothing effect on the stomach lining may relieve symptoms of indigestion, such as gas and bloating.

Enzymes in pandan can also facilitate the breakdown of food, making nutrients more accessible for absorption.

For those experiencing common digestive discomforts, pandan might serve as a gentle and natural remedy.

5. A Smile with Pandan? Exploring Potential Oral Health Benefits

Exploring the pandan benefits for oral health reveals that pandan leaves contain substances with antibacterial and antimicrobial properties.

These properties can significantly reduce the growth of harmful bacteria in the mouth, helping to maintain oral hygiene.

Chewing on these fragrant leaves is a traditional method thought to cleanse the teeth and gums effectively while also serving to freshen the breath.

Moreover, the antimicrobial effects of pandan aid in preventing the buildup of dental plaque, a common precursor to cavities and gum diseases.

Pandan’s potential anti-inflammatory properties also play a crucial role in soothing irritated gums, offering relief from discomfort.

Incorporating pandan into your daily oral hygiene routine could potentially enhance overall mouth health and prevent oral diseases.

6. Blood Sugar Support: Early Signs of Pandan’s Impact

Pandan leaves have shown promise in preliminary studies for their potential to assist in managing blood sugar levels.

The active compounds in pandan may enhance insulin sensitivity, which can help regulate glucose levels in the blood.

This regulatory effect could be particularly beneficial for those with prediabetes or type 2 diabetes.

Regular inclusion of pandan in the diet might help stabilize blood sugar spikes after meals.

While promising, these findings highlight the need for further research to fully understand pandan’s impact on blood sugar control.

7. Skin Soother: Traditional Uses of Pandan for the Skin

Pandan leaves, renowned for their diverse benefits, have been traditionally used in various Southeast Asian cultures, including Malaysia, to treat skin conditions effectively.

The pandan leaves benefits for skin health are well documented, especially in treatments for burns, wounds, and minor skin infections.

Its potent anti-inflammatory and antimicrobial properties help promote healing and prevent further infection, making it a trusted component in traditional remedies.

Additionally, pandan is valued for its soothing qualities, which are particularly effective in calming skin irritations and reducing redness in sensitive skin areas.

Many communities also utilize pandan as a natural moisturizer, helping to maintain skin hydration and enhance suppleness.
